Hi, this is a great site and after lurking here for awhile and digging for a bit of info I thought I'd ask the forum about my next project!

I'm about to replace the rusted out back half of my exhaust system and I'm wondering if OEM muffler straps will hold the Walker Super Turbo muffler firmly enough as it's a bit smaller than the OEM muffler?

I've heard the Super Turbo doesn't align properly with one of the exhaust hangers and that an extra hanger and some creative engineering need to be done to have it sit properly. Mind you, I havent tried putting one of these on, just going from hearsay.

This is true. I have done this a few years ago and needed two extra universal hangers in addition to using the stock hangers. I used different holes in the stockers to tighten everything up. Creative engineering is needed but it will work. Good luck.

The shop that did my magnaflow (similar size to the super turbo) actually welded the straps to the sides of the muffler. It works, but if you have a shop do the exhast work, tell them to make straps and not to weld it. I now have no way of taking the exhaust off. If I ever have to take the driver's side half shaft out, the exhaust actually needs to be bent... Needless to say, it was about impossible to replace the rear wheel bearing on that side. ;)
